Question Shotgun Shock switch relocation...

First off, I apologize for the shockgun shock post. Everyone's probably saying, oh shoot not another post about Shockgun Shock. My question is have anyone relocated their shotgun switches elsewhere besides behind the stock horn location? I want to relocate mine on the handlebars somehow. Pic's would be awesome if possible. Harley makes auxiliary switch housings for the left & right side, in black or chrome. They have 3 positions for switches. I extended the 5 wires from the Shotgun shock up to my left grip and mounted the two toggles in one of the switch blanks. Here's a photo.

Still doing homeworks to find an alternative way to relocate SS switches on handlebar, possibly using the housings. Trying now to analyze the Touring housings and, unfortunately, the one that has the perfect look (p.n. 71500185) won't fit. Talking about the housings with 4 holes (2 per side) under the turn signal switches. These would have been perfect to allocate four momentary buttons but, as I said, won't fit Softail electric units.
So I started wondering if the housings for Touring older models would fit Softail electric units. If these fit, the part below the turn signals (guess originally should have the radio switches) could be used to fit two momentary switches (lever type or similar) and have a clean look and easy access for SS adjustments while riding.
These housings are HD part number 70223-96B and theoretically fitting is given for '96-'13 FLHT/C, '06-'13 FLHX/XX,FLTRX without cruise control.
Need your help understanding if this mod can be done, guys.
